8/26/23

Jack LaRose: SS/RHP, (2024) Bishop Hendricken, RI. Connecticut Commit, 6-foot-1, 195-pound solid frame. Above average and projectable in the box, the left-handed hitter's best exit velocity was 96 mph. (79.9 mph bat speed average). (24.6 mph hand speed average). Began in an athletic open stance with a wrapping controlled load, then used a closed small stride. Bat speed was quick, displayed an uphill loose swing plane and good extension on his finish. He created loud contact and found lots of barrels. Gap to gap aggressive approach. Projectable in the infield, displayed a velocity of 75 mph; had a natural exchange, soft hands, and in control developing footwork. Fields the ball out front, movements laterally were developing. Consistent accuracy to the bag, used a quick arm action and a high ¾ slot. In the 60-yard dash, recorded a time of 7.22.  (Max spin ; Avg ).

6/29/21

Jack LaRose: SS/RHP, (2024) Bishop Hendricken, RI. 6-foot, 185-pound athletic frame. Above average in the box, the left-handed hitter clocked an exit velocity of 94 mph. (69.79 mph bat speed average). (21.39 mph hand speed average). Begins in a balanced stance with a controlled load, then uses a small leg kick. Bat speed is explosive, displays an uphill swing plane and good extension on his finish. He found lots of barrels with loud contact. Gap to gap approach. Above average in the infield, his best throw was registered at 80 mph; has athletic feet, a clean exchange, and sure hands. Fielded the ball out front with athletic movement laterally. Used a loose arm action and a ¾ slot while showing consistent accuracy to the bag. In the 60-yard dash, his time was 7.4.  (Max spin ; Avg ). 

Scout Evaluation 

Jack LaRose, Bishop Hendricken, 2024, RI

Position: SS/RHP

Body: 6-foot, 185-pound athletic frame.

Hit: (LHH) Above average. Begins in a balanced stance with a controlled load, then uses a small leg kick. Explosive bat speed. Good extension on his finish, uphill swing. Gap to gap approach. 

Power: 94 mph exit velocity, average 89.38 mph. 69.79 mph bat speed average. 21.39 mph hand speed average.

Defense:  (IF) Sure hands, athletic footwork, clean exchange. Above average.  Laterally, movements were athletic and fielded the ball out front. 

Arm: 80 mph infield velocity. Loose arm action, ¾ slot, consistent accuracy. 

Speed: 7.40 (60-yard).
